Cowden-Herrick/Beecher City unfortunately couldn't capitalize on their home-field advantage in their season opener. They came up short against the Farina South Central Cougars on Monday, falling 15-1. Sadly, the loss continues a streak the team started last season, making it four in a row.
Cowden-Herrick/Beecher City saw two different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Conner Nowitzke, who scored a run while going 1-for-2.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Cowden-Herrick/Beecher City will host Newton at 4:30 p.m. on Friday. Farina South Central will have some time to savor their win since their next game is a little ways off: they'll take on Christ Our Rock Lutheran at 4:30 p.m. on March 28th.
